Dartford 5 Hendon 0

Jay May

Dartford went five points clear at the top of the Ryman League Premier Division with a comprehensive 5-0 victory over Hendon.

The Darts missed a first half penalty when Adam Flanagan’s spot-kick was saved and had another penalty appeal ignored when Rob Haworth went down, with the referee instead opting to book the player for diving.

The only goal of the first half came after 42 minutes when Haworth ran through and beat the keeper.

It was one-way traffic after the break with Lee Burns adding the second for Dartford  after 49 minutes.

Jay May’s (pictured) introduction from he substitute bench paid immediate dividends with the striker adding two further goals.

It was left to Lee Noble to complete the rout against their previously unbeaten opponents with final goal for Tony Burman’s side after 90 minutes.
